What Is Traditionally Served With Naan Bread?

Traditionally, naan bread is served alongside Indian dishes like curries and stews like Balti chicken, beef madras, and lamb Rogan Josh because it is ideal for mopping up or scooping up the delicious gravies and sauces these dishes have. 

It is also served alongside basmati rice or flavored rice dishes like jeera rice, biryani, or Bagara rice.

Also, small savory foods like samosas and condiments like chutneys, raita, achar, and other salads are served alongside these to complement the main dishes.

How Do You Eat Naan?

Naan is a soft flatbread that is often used like a spoon to scoop up and eat curries, stew, and other dishes.

Tear off small pieces of bread and hold them between your fingers in one hand and use it to pick up small bits of food, then pop the whole lot into your mouth.

Naan bread can also be used like a wrap and filled with small amounts of curry or meat and eaten like a sandwich.

How Do You Serve Store Bought Naan Bread?

If you don't have time to make your naan bread, store-bought is a great alternative for quick fast meals.

Store-bought naan bread is best when warmed up before serving you can:

  1. Create a small stack of naan bread, then wrap it in foil and warm them in the oven.
  2. You can individually warm naan in a skillet over medium heat for a few minutes, turning several times until it becomes warm.
  3. Place the naan under a grill or in a toaster to warm.

Other Ways To Use Naan

Naan is a very versatile bread and can be used to make many other wonderful dishes. 

It can be used as a non-traditional pizza base, or for making French toast when naan is a day old, to avoid food waste.

Use it as a wrap for cold or hot fillings to make a delicious sandwich, or use it instead of pita bread to make quesadillas.

11. Lamb Bhuna

Lamb bhuna.
image credit: kitchensanctuary.com

Make the most of inexpensive lamb shoulder and cook a delicious and flavorful lamb bhuna curry.

Whether you slow cook this dish in the oven, on the stovetop, or in a crockpot, you will have a curry with tender and juicy pieces of meat in an aromatic sauce.

Did you know - The word bhuna refers to the cooking method where the spices are browned and sauteed in oil to release their flavors and aroma, these spices are then simmered with meat until the meat becomes tender.

Lamb Bhuna

20. Slow Cooker Italian Meatballs in Tomato Sauce

Italian meatballs in tomato sauce.
image credit: recipepocket.com

Want a quick and easy game-day dish or something to feed a crowd make these slow-cooker Italian meatballs in tomato sauce.

Make them the day before and let them cool overnight, then slice the meatballs in half and arrange them in a single layer down the length of soft naan bread, spoon on some sauce, and add a generous layer of mozzarella cheese.

Tightly roll the naan to encase the filling, wrap in foil, and warm in a moderate oven until hot, and the cheese has melted.
